**Key ceremony checklist — item 7 (Lanternfield autocomplete)**

Before rebuilding the slow autocomplete index, confirm both custodians are present and the sealed envelope for the index encryption key has been logged. The rebuild cannot start until the escrow store is unsealed. For the weekly sync record, the recovery passphrase used to unseal it is noted below.

recovery phrase for tafop-fawep: zorwyn-ulaox

Leadership Review Briefing — Lease Renegotiation, Halverton Site

Negotiations with Corvane Properties on the Halverton branch lease are entering a final round. We have secured a tentative 14% reduction in base rent in exchange for a five-year term. Branch managers should defer any fit-out spending until terms are signed. The context below explains why this timing matters.

confidential, yahag-bahap: Drumirox Partners is in early talks to buy Jorwynix Systems for about $201.4 million. The Istir launch date is August 28, and nothing goes to the press before then. Legal wants the Norwynox Foods term sheet redrafted before April 4.

All simulation scenarios run unprivileged. Only the fault-injection module requires elevated access, gated behind the Kestrelgate broker. Sessions expire after 30 minutes; no standing credentials exist in the repo. Audit logs ship to the Drossel archive nightly and are immutable for 90 days. One exception: the offline bench rig at the Verlane lab has no broker connectivity, so reviewers validating fault injection there must unlock it with the local recovery passphrase shown below.

strongbox words: druvan-lamys-eliius-jorax-istox-soreth-ulays-gilix-ralix-oliiel-norwyn-casvan-praius

If the Pondcast feed validator starts flagging every episode as "missing enclosure," it's almost always a stale schema cache on the Marlow node. Kick the cache with the refresh endpoint and re-run validation — takes about a minute. The endpoint wants an authenticated call, so include the bearer token below in your request header.

login token, yajeg-fawif: eyJhbGciOiJIUzI1NiIsInR5cCI6IkpXVCJ9.eyJzdWIiOiIEdPQYnZXaZIn0.HSRTnYZBx0Qc